Last week the short list for the Man Booker Prize 2018 was announced. To mark this annual event, this year at St Paul’s we are launching a shadowing event where six boys in the 8th form will be taking on one book each, reading them and then coming together to make a case as to whether their book should be the winner of this prestigious award.
Their debate will be held in the Kayton Library on 11th October at 6pm. Students, staff and parents are invited to join the event, whether or not they have read all, or indeed any, of the shortlist.
